Add bounds to a gauge aggregate
id and each 15-minute interval. Then add bounds to the gauge aggregate, so you can
calculate the extrapolated rate.
SELECT
id,
bucket,
extrapolated_rate(
with_bounds(
summary,
time_bucket_range('15 min'::interval, bucket)
)
)
FROM (
SELECT
id,
time_bucket('15 min'::interval, ts) AS bucket,
gauge_agg(ts, val) AS summary
FROM foo
GROUP BY id, time_bucket('15 min'::interval, ts)
) t
with_bounds(
summary GaugeSummary,
bounds TSTZRANGE,
) RETURNS GaugeSummary
| Name | Type | Default | Required | Description |
|---|---|---|---|---|
summary | GaugeSummary | - | ✔ | A gauge aggregate created using gauge_agg |
bounds | TSTZRANGE | - | ✔ | A range of timestamptz giving the smallest and largest allowed times in the gauge aggregate |
| Column | Type | Description |
|---|---|---|
| with_bounds | GaugeSummary | A new gauge aggregate with the bounds applied |
